View all search resultsThe omission of the South China Sea nevertheless is glaring, as it is the one issue that China and the 10-member ASEAN need to address, one way or another, as they talk about building closer relations in the future.
The onset of the COVID-19 pandemic this year has become a major stumbling block for ASEAN and China to conclude talks on a code of conduct (COC) in the South China Sea by 2021, as negotiators were unable to meet physically to negotiate the instrument.
